FESAT has made a commitment to engage in the support of The European Action on Drugs
On the 26th of June 2009, FESAT along with several other partners from all across Europe made a commitment to engage in the support of The European Action on Drugs (EAD).
The spirit of the EAD is closely related to FESAT’s own ethical charter. Therefore FESAT will actively promote the EAD, encourage all participants to commit and get involved as well as further promote the EAD in their daily drug helpline work. All related publications will of course bear reference to the EAD. Moreover, we will continue our work on developing co-operation between drug helplines, to facilitate the exchange of experience in order to promote best practice, to search solutions to common problems, to offer training and exchange sessions, to improve the quality of information, help and prevention services. These will include activities such as monitoring and evaluation data from drug helpline calls and on-line answers; holding conferences, and training sessions; organizing staff learning visits; producing resource materials on best practice for drug helplines.
